Calves can be weaned when they are consuming at least 1.4 kg (3 lb) of starter daily for 3 consecutive days. The calf MUST be healthy before it is weaned. A common mistake is that the two weights are taken too closely together. high fat diet inhibit cancerWebIf there isn’t enough grass to feed the calves for the whole weaning period, start them off on grain feed. Supply 1 to 3 pounds per calf per day. It’s best to divide this into two feedings: morning and afternoon. Gradually increase the amount of grain for the calves over 10 to 14 days. After seven days, you can offer the calves hay too. high fat diet induced diabetesWebJan 4, 2024 · Some calves can be weaned within four weeks of birth, while others may be as young as ten weeks old.
